Common questions about ford repair services in Cannonsburg, MI
Given our Michigan winters with road salt and seasonal potholes, common local Ford issues include rust-related brake line and fuel line corrosion, suspension component wear (like control arms and struts on F-150s and Explorers), and battery failures from cold starts. Regular undercarriage washes and pre-winter inspections at a local shop are highly recommended.

Yes, dealership service departments typically have higher labor rates and parts markups than independent repair shops in the Cannonsburg region. For older Ford models or out-of-warranty vehicles, a qualified independent shop can provide the same quality service for routine maintenance and repairs at a more competitive price.
For popular Ford F-Series trucks used on local farms, gravel roads, or for towing, pay extra attention to tire condition and rotation, fluid levels for the transmission and 4WD system, and brake inspections due to heavy use. Scheduling service in spring and fall at a shop familiar with truck workloads can help address wear from our varied seasons and terrain.
